Are people in Willowbrook older or younger than people in Newark?
- The Median Age in Willowbrook is 26.1 years older than in Newark.

Are housing costs cheaper in Willowbrook or Newark?
- Willowbrook housing costs are 14.2% less expensive than Newark hous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Willowbrook or Newark?
- The average commute for residents of Willowbrook is 4.6 minutes longer than it is for residents of Newark.
